News archive - [Call for Papers] Tenth International Conference on Technology, Knowledge, and Society (Madrid, 6-7 February 2014)

The complex synergies between technology, knowledge and society will be the focus of this meeting. Gender equality, globalization and ICT are some of the areas that will be addressed. Participants will be guided through an interactive two-day course with opportunities to present their research and network with experts from a range of disciplines. 

Organisers are inviting proposals for paper presentations, workshops/interactive sessions, posters/exhibits, or colloquia (See Proposal Types) addressing the intersection of technology, knowledge, and society through one of the following themes:

Technologies for Human Use Technologies in Community
Technologies for Learning Technologies for Common Knowledge

Proposal ideas that extend beyond these thematic areas will also be considered.  For more information about the ideas and themes underlying this community, see Our Focus.

Virtual participation is available for those who are unable to attend the conference in person. Proposals for virtual presentations may be submitted at any time, up to the start of the conference. All conference registrants (in-person and virtual) may also submit their written papers for publication in the refereed International Journal of Technology, Knowledge, and Society.
